Coinbase International Inc. (NASDAQ:COIN) has sought to dismiss the Securities and Change Fee’s (SEC) grievance as with out advantage in a movement filed in the US District Court docket for the Southern District of New York.

The trade claims that when the Securities and Change Fee accepted Coinbase’s plans to record in Could 2021, the SEC was conscious of all operations, together with staking and itemizing.

Coinbase stated in a 177-page doc that the SEC’s prices are based mostly on allegations that 12 of the listed crypto tokens traded on the trade are securities. What’s fascinating, nevertheless, is that when the SEC authorized Coinbase for itemizing, 6 of the 12 designated digital belongings have been already buying and selling there. Coinbase argues that the authorized claims must be instantly dismissed as a result of the SEC didn’t classify crypto belongings as securities on the time.

Coinbase additionally argues that the SEC doesn’t have the authority to supervise the growing cryptocurrency trade as a result of Congress has not handed the mandatory laws.

Moreover, Coinbase argues that Congress must enact new laws to manage the cryptocurrency market, as it’s a world rising financial system. In any other case, the nation dangers dropping its technological edge to areas reminiscent of Europe, China and Singapore, which have already enacted clear cryptocurrency legal guidelines.
